Calycoseris parryi

YELLOW TACKSTEM

Asteraceae
Sunflower family

Calycoseris parryi © Bill Ratcliffe


Annual, 4–12" (1–3 dm).
Numerous tack-shaped, dark-colored glands on upper stems; sap milky.
Flowers yellow, the reverse side of each petal is brownish.
Blooming March–May.
Sandy to gravelly soils, washes, flats and open slopes.
Elevation < 6550' (2000 m).
Southwestern California, Great Basin Province (east side of Sierra Nevada), Desert Province.
